Just like <a href=\"https:\/\/www.foyerglobalhealth.com\/destination\/living-in-paris-as-an-expat-our-tips-for-a-successful-relocation\/\">Paris<\/a>, London, boasts an exceptional cultural heritage: for example, it has 240 museums compared to Paris\u2019 153. The French capital is, however, ahead of its English rival when it comes to gastronomy, offering a wider range of culinary delights than London. While the number of start-ups and investments have increased in Paris in recent years, London\u2019s financial and business sectors remain very attractive to investors and traders, despite Brexit. It is also a much more dynamic and sprawling city than Paris. The cost of living is very high in both cities, but Paris remains (by far) more affordable than its neighbour across the Channel, especially when it comes to housing and education. Finally, London beats Paris when it comes to green spaces: the British capital boasts many more and much larger green spaces than the French capital.<\/p>\n<\/div>\n\n\n\n<div class=\"wp-block-column is-layout-flow wp-block-column-is-layout-flow\">\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ading has-text-align-center\" id=\"h-london-vs-manchester\">London vs Manchester<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>The cost of living in Manchester is much lower than in London: this is one of the advantages of relocating outside the British capital. This is particularly true of rents and food prices. In terms of public transport, Manchester is less well equipped than London, but is expected to catch up with its English rival by 2030 through the development of its transport network. While \u2018Manny\u2019 is known for its dynamic cultural scene and vibrant nightlife, London surpasses it for the variety and quantity of its cultural offerings. England&#8217;s second city also offers fewer professional opportunities and the pace of life is undoubtedly less frenetic. Some may prefer London&#8217;s cosmopolitanism and cultural attractions while others may enjoy the excitement that surrounds Manchester United and Manchester City football matches (football fans beware!).<\/p>\n<\/div>\n<\/div>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-accommodation-in-london\">Accommodation in London<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>There is an abundance and variety of property on offer&#8230; and it&#8217;s expensive! Although there is a wide range of accommodation to rent or buy in London\u2019s various neighbourhoods (studios, houses, flats alone, shared flats, homeshare schemes, etc.), the cost is high. For this reason, many expats decide to share accommodation to reduce their housing costs. <\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>The property market is very dynamic in London, just as in other major capitals such as Paris and there is much competition. This is why you need to be proactive and organized when setting out house hunting.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>To make your search for accommodation more effective, be clear about your selection criteria (area, price, needs, etc.) while remaining flexible, and consider using the services of an estate agent.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>It is common for landlords to carry out background checks on tenants: the aim is to check with your previous landlord and your employer that you will be a reliable tenant. Make sure that the deposit you are asked to pay is with an independent organisation that specialises in managing deposits (Tenancy Deposit Scheme), such as <a href=\"https:\/\/www.mydeposits.co.uk\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">My Deposits<\/a>.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Water, electricity, gas, telephone and internet are not included in the rent. <a href=\"https:\/\/www.cityoflondon.gov.uk\/services\/council-tax\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">Council Tax<\/a>, which is used to fund local public services, has to be paid by the tenant.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>Useful links:<\/strong><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/www.gumtree.com\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">Gumtree<\/a><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/www.spareroom.co.uk\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">Spareroom<\/a> (shared flat)&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/www.zoopla.co.uk\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">Zoopla<\/a><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/www.rightmove.co.uk\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">Righmove<\/a><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/www.landlorddirect.com\/default.aspx\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">Landlorddirect<\/a>&nbsp;&nbsp;<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/www.openrent.co.uk\/\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">Openrent<\/a><\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-where-to-live-in-london\">Where to live in London<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>Choosing the best area in which to live as an expat in London depends on several factors, including your preferences, your profile and your budget. Families will appreciate <strong>Westminster<\/strong>, a prestigious and expensive area but close to many parks and tourist attractions, or <strong>South Kensington<\/strong>, which is equally posh but offers a wide range of activities and is home to prestigious schools. For more peace and quiet (and greenery!), <strong>Hamstead<\/strong>, <strong>Greenwich<\/strong> and <strong>Richmond<\/strong> offer pleasant family living environments. Expat couples or singles will appreciate the hipster district of <strong>Shoreditch<\/strong>, or <strong>Canary Wharf<\/strong>, popular with financiers, or the very eclectic <strong>Camden<\/strong>. For a trendy, bohemian lifestyle, head to <strong>Notting Hill<\/strong>, and for a taste of London&#8217;s bourgeois charm, opt for the very upmarket districts of <strong>Fulham<\/strong> and <strong>Chelsea<\/strong>!<\/p>\n\n\n\n<figure class=\"wp-block-image aligncenter size-large is-resized is-style-rounded\"><img decoding=\"async\" width=\"1024\" height=\"576\" src=\"https:\/\/www.foyerglobalhealth.com\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/06\/pexels-georgmp4-3071145-1024x576.jpg\" alt=\"living expat London\" class=\"wp-image-22414\" style=\"width:544px;height:auto\" srcset=\"https:\/\/globalhealth.insurance\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/06\/pexels-georgmp4-3071145-1024x576.jpg 1024w, https:\/\/globalhealth.insurance\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/06\/pexels-georgmp4-3071145-300x169.jpg 300w, https:\/\/globalhealth.insurance\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/06\/pexels-georgmp4-3071145-768x432.jpg 768w, https:\/\/globalhealth.insurance\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/06\/pexels-georgmp4-3071145-1536x864.jpg 1536w, https:\/\/globalhealth.insurance\/wp-content\/uploads\/2024\/06\/pexels-georgmp4-3071145-2048x1152.jpg 2048w\" sizes=\"(max-width: 1024px) 100vw, 1024px\" \/><\/figure>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-daily-life-in-london\">Daily life in London<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-the-cost-of-living\">The cost of living<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>London is one of the world\u2019s most expensive cities. However, the <a href=\"https:\/\/www.numbeo.com\/cost-of-living\/in\/London\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">cost of living <\/a>depends on where you live: the closer you are to the centre (zone 1), the more expensive it is. The biggest expense in London is undoubtedly accommodation, which costs an average of \u00a32141.35 for a one-bedroom flat in the city centre and around \u00a34451.32 for a three-bedroom flat. In addition to rent, you have to pay all utilities (water, electricity, gas and council tax). The second biggest expense is public transport (not that owning a car is any cheaper!). For zones 1-2 &#8211; the &#8216;centre&#8217; of the English capital &#8211; (London has 9 charging zones), you&#8217;ll need to spend \u00a3147.50 per month for public transport. Another major expense for expat families is childcare. A full-time month in a nursery costs an average of \u00a31,840.34, while international primary school fees generally range from \u00a311,500 to \u00a333,000 per year.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>When it comes to food and restaurants, however, there&#8217;s something for everyone and every taste!<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-getting-around\">Getting around<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>London has one of the densest and most efficient public transport networks in the world, making it easy for residents to get around this sprawling city.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>The Tube is the fastest and easiest way to get from one part of the city to another, with 11 lines serving all 9 areas of the capital. Fares vary depending on the time of day, the distance travelled and the type of ticket (Oyster card\/contactless payment\/single ticket). Remember to buy a rechargeable Oyster card &#8211; it&#8217;s probably the cheapest option! London buses are also a convenient way to get around the city.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>For travel in the London suburbs and beyond, trains are a good alternative.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Cycling is also a great way to get around the city, and those looking for more flexibility and comfort can opt for the capital&#8217;s famous &#8216;black cabs&#8217;.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Finally, owning a car to get around the capital remains a viable but expensive option in the capital.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><strong>Useful links:<\/strong><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/tfl.gov.uk\">https:\/\/tfl.gov.uk<\/a><\/p>\n\n\n\n<p><a href=\"https:\/\/tfl.gov.uk\/modes\/cycling\/santander-cycles\">https:\/\/tfl.gov.uk\/modes\/cycling\/santander-cycles<\/a><\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-live-in-london-with-your-family\">Live in London with your family<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<h3 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-childcare\">Childcare<\/h3>\n\n\n\n<p>There are several childcare options for children aged 0-4: childminders; public nurseries (rarely accessible to expats) or private nurseries (day nurseries from 3 months; kindergartens from two years); nannies (full-time nanny\/part-time nanny\/live-in nanny\/live-out nanny\/nanny share). Your choice of school will therefore depend on your budget, as well as your language preferences. London is home to some of the best schools in the world, including Harrow School, King&#8217;s College School Wimbledon and Westminster. If you prefer to opt for international schools for curriculum and language reasons, you&#8217;ll be spoilt for choice! The International School of London, the Southbank International School and the Lyc\u00e9e fran\u00e7ais Charles de Gaulle, offer high-quality teaching from primary to secondary school.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-working-in-london\">Working in London<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>Since 2020, the United Kingdom is no longer part of the European Union, and those who do not have settled or pre-settled status (a type of residence permit) will have to <a href=\"https:\/\/www.gov.uk\/skilled-worker-visa\" target=\"_blank\" rel=\"noreferrer noopener\">apply for a work permit<\/a>, which is based on a points system as in <a href=\"https:\/\/www.foyerglobalhealth.com\/destination\/living-as-an-expat-in-canada-our-tips-for-a-successful-move\/\">Canada<\/a> or Australia..<\/p>\n\n\n\n<p>Despite Brexit, the London job market remains highly attractive, dynamic and competitive. London offers great career opportunities in a wide range of sectors, including finance, hospitality, and education. To find a job, it is essential to speak English, unless you can find an international company where other languages are required or if you have a particular skill that is rare and in demand. The working week generally varies between 37.5 and 48 hours.<\/p>\n\n\n\n<h2 class=\"wp-block-heading\" id=\"h-healthcare-in-the-uk-capital\">Healthcare in the UK capital<\/h2>\n\n\n\n<p>In London, as
